Galaxie
A predecessor to the musclecar era, the Galaxie was Ford's fullsize competitor. Introduced in 1959 and running through the musclecar era until 1972, the Galaxie and its' various submodels produced many powerful machines. |

stevenfma |
1967 67 Galaxie 500 Convertible
|
|
The car new was priced at $3,003.23 and has a current NADA average value of $12,040.00. There were 877,127 examples produced of the 18 models available in the 1967 Ford Full-Size lineup, but there were only 19,068 Ford Galaxie 500 convertible produced. The factory 289ci Challenger V8 was replaced with a 240ci I6 at some time, and the factory Candyapple Red (not a type o) paint was replaced with Wimbledon White. |

SoDakMac |
1964 Galaxie 500 Fastback
|
|
Car more or less “found” me and begged for rescue from the crusher. It was essentially disassembled and a frame-off restoration completed with overhaul of Cruise-O-Matic transmission, new interior, fuel tank, fuel line, brake lines, water pump, etc, etc. The car required significant sheet metal work to solve rust problems and painted dark toreador red. Trim was either refinished or replaced and bumpers rechromed. The original 352 was bored and stroked into a 390 with a mild cam and a few other modifications. |
